From: SeokYeon Hwang Date: Tue, 16 Jul 2013 06:10:13 +0000 (+0900) Subject: Add CFLAGS '-fno-omit-frame-pointer' on MinGW. X-Git-Tag: 2.2.1_release~1 X-Git-Url: http://review.tizen.org/git/?a=commitdiff_plain;h=c91a001caf8accb975dda72ccd76ed3bb8540329;p=sdk%2Femulator%2Fqemu.git Add CFLAGS '-fno-omit-frame-pointer' on MinGW. A GCC on MinGW might have a bug related with omitting frame pointer. It generates weird instructions. So we trying to avoid this bugs. Signed-off-by: SeokYeon Hwang --- diff --git a/tizen/emulator_configure.sh b/tizen/emulator_configure.sh index 3c021c8908..eeb1b63159 100755 --- a/tizen/emulator_configure.sh +++ b/tizen/emulator_configure.sh @@ -249,8 +249,12 @@ cd .. echo "" echo "##### QEMU configuring for emulator" echo "##### QEMU configure append:" $CONFIGURE_APPEND +# We add CFLAGS '-fno-omit-frame-pointer'. +# A GCC might have a bug related with omitting frame pointer. It generates weird instructions. exec ./configure \ $CONFIGURE_APPEND \ + --extra-cflags=-fno-omit-frame-pointer \ + --cc=gcc \ --audio-drv-list=winwave \ --audio-card-list=ac97 \ --enable-hax \